Bench Definitions
1 of 3) Bench : کرسی جس پر ایک سے زیادہ لوگ بیٹھ سکتے ہوں : (noun) a long seat for more than one person.
2 of 3) Bench, Judiciary : ججوں کا گروہ : (noun) persons who administer justice.
3 of 3) Bench : ججوں کی کرسی : (noun) (law) the seat for judges in a courtroom.
